About the role
The Benefit Services Sales Manager is responsible for leading a high-performing sales team that sells an integrated solution including SISCO (medical TPA), HealthCheck360 (wellness & advocacy), medical management, and BCC (HRIS/consolidated billing).
Responsibilities
- Supervise all sales executives, including setting activity metrics, holding regular sales meetings, and ensuring the sales team has the necessary resources to succeed.
- Accompany sales executives on calls as necessary to close business.
- Hire, train, and develop new sales executives; implement formal development plans and ensure comprehensive training.
- Define sales territories to avoid overlap and inefficiency.
- Develop policies and procedures for handling incoming leads from national portals, conferences/events, and web-generated opportunities.
- Formulate strategies to increase penetration and engagement with top brokers in the US.
- Provide feedback to the Executive Vice President on product and pricing requirements to remain competitive.
- Collaborate with the Executive Vice President on marketing budget, priorities, and conference attendance; suggest new target verticals and distribution channels.
- Become an expert in the company's products and differentiation; ensure all sales executives understand and can articulate these differences.
- Complete other duties as assigned by the Executive Vice President.
Requirements
- Minimum of 5 years of sales management experience, preferably within the employee benefits industry.
- Strong leadership skills with the ability to hold others accountable.
- Excellent sales management skills and practices.
- Solid understanding of the employee benefits business.
- Knowledge of the wellness business and its applicability for companies.
- Basic knowledge of CRM systems; proficiency in Hubspot and/or Salesforce is a plus.
- Obtaining and maintaining a Life and Health Insurance License is recommended but not required.
